Decoupled maintenance and repository synchronization error detection

    公开(公告)号:US10719388B2

    公开(公告)日:2020-07-21

    申请号:US16133491

    申请日:2018-09-17

    Applicant: GitHub, Inc.

    Inventor: Patrick Reynolds

    Abstract: A system for maintaining a repository replication system includes an interface and a processor. The interface is to receive a request to modify a repository, wherein the repository comprises repository copies. The processor is to determine whether modifying the repository resulted in an indication of an error, wherein the indication of the error is based at least in part on a plurality of checksums, wherein a checksum of the plurality of checksums is associated with a repository copy of the repository copies; and in the event that modifying the repository resulted in the indication of the error: queue a repair request to repair the error; and execute a repair process to repair the error associated with the repair request, wherein executing the repair process occurs asynchronously to queuing the error request.

    Decoupled maintenance and repository synchronization error detection

    公开(公告)号:US10102084B1

    公开(公告)日:2018-10-16

    申请号:US14998365

    申请日:2015-12-23

    Applicant: GitHub, Inc.

    Inventor: Patrick Reynolds

    Abstract: A system for maintaining a repository replication system includes an interface and a processor. The interface is to receive a request to modify a repository, wherein the repository comprises repository copies. The processor is to determine whether modifying the repository resulted in an indication of an error, wherein the indication of the error is based at least in part on a plurality of checksums, wherein a checksum of the plurality of checksums is associated with a repository copy of the repository copies; and in the event that modifying the repository resulted in the indication of the error: queue a repair request to repair the error; and execute a repair process to repair the error associated with the repair request, wherein executing the repair process occurs asynchronously to queuing the error request.

    DETERMINING WHETHER CONTINUOUS BYTE DATA OF INPUTTED DATA INCLUDES CREDENTIAL

    公开(公告)号:US20180247047A1

    公开(公告)日:2018-08-30

    申请号:US15883824

    申请日:2018-01-30

    Applicant: GitHub, Inc.

    Inventor: Vicent Marti

    CPC classification number: G06F21/45 G06F8/71 G06F21/46 G06F21/64

    Abstract: A system for detecting user credentials comprising an interface and a processor. The interface is configured to receive a plurality of data chunks. The processor is configured to determine a number of continuous bytes in the plurality of data chunks having appropriate values and, in the event that the number of the continuous bytes is greater than or equal to a threshold number of bytes, determine whether continuous byte data of the continuous bytes comprises a credential.

    DETECTING USER CREDENTIALS FROM INPUTTED DATA

    公开(公告)号:US20170169210A1

    公开(公告)日:2017-06-15

    申请号:US15445463

    申请日:2017-02-28

    Applicant: GitHub, Inc.

    Inventor: Vicent Marti

    CPC classification number: G06F21/45 G06F8/71 G06F21/46 G06F21/64

    Abstract: A system for detecting user credentials comprising an interface and a processor. The interface is configured to receive a plurality of data chunks. The processor is configured to determine a number of continuous bytes in the plurality of data chunks having appropriate values and, in the event that the number of the continuous bytes is greater than or equal to a threshold number of bytes, determine whether continuous byte data of the continuous bytes comprises a credential.

    Detecting user credentials from inputted data

    公开(公告)号:US09619670B1

    公开(公告)日:2017-04-11

    申请号:US14594016

    申请日:2015-01-09

    Applicant: GitHub, Inc.

    Inventor: Vicent Marti

    CPC classification number: G06F21/45 G06F8/71 G06F21/46 G06F21/64

    Abstract: A system for detecting user credentials comprising a data chunker, a data chunk storage, a bytewise checker, a bit counter, and a credential checker. The data chunker is for determining a data chunk. The data chunk storage is for storing the data chunk. The bytewise checker is for checking that each byte of the data chunk comprises an appropriate value. The bit counter is for: determining a continuous number of bytes greater than or equal to the threshold byte value; and in the event the continuous number of bytes is greater than or equal to a threshold number of bytes, determining a credential address range corresponding to the continuous number of bytes. The credential checker is for determining whether data stored in the data chunk storage corresponding to the credential address range comprises a credential.

    DECOUPLED MAINTENANCE AND REPOSITORY SYNCHRONIZATION ERROR DETECTION

    公开(公告)号:US20190057001A1

    公开(公告)日:2019-02-21

    申请号:US16133491

    申请日:2018-09-17

    Applicant: GitHub, Inc.

    Inventor: Patrick Reynolds

    Abstract: A system for maintaining a repository replication system includes an interface and a processor. The interface is to receive a request to modify a repository, wherein the repository comprises repository copies. The processor is to determine whether modifying the repository resulted in an indication of an error, wherein the indication of the error is based at least in part on a plurality of checksums, wherein a checksum of the plurality of checksums is associated with a repository copy of the repository copies; and in the event that modifying the repository resulted in the indication of the error: queue a repair request to repair the error; and execute a repair process to repair the error associated with the repair request, wherein executing the repair process occurs asynchronously to queuing the error request.

Patent Agency Ranking